Is 128GB RAM good for After Effects?

If you don't have a specific need, we generally recommend at least 64GB of RAM for most users, or 128GB if you are working with higher resolutions (4K or above). Keep in mind that if you use other programs at the same time as After Effects, you will need enough RAM for all of them at the same time.

How do I maximize RAM in After Effects?

Modify the settings to allocate RAM in After Effects

After launching the software, go to Edit > Preferences > Memory & Performance. In the Memory section, you can change the RAM reserved for other applications.

What makes After Effects run faster?

Improve performance by optimizing memory cache settings

Allocate adequate memory for other applications. Enable caching frames to disk for previews by selecting the Enable Disk Cache preference. In After Effects, assign as much space as possible to the Disk Cache folder (on a separate fast drive) for best performance.
